Job Description

As a Laundrylux Customer Care Component Sales Specialist, you are the primary point of contact for our customers replacement component needs. The Component Sales Specialist is responsible for taking ownership of customer questions and proactively finding solutions by providing professional customer care to all component sales customers.

This person reports to the Director of Customer Experience.

Responsibilities:

  • Assist customers with all inquiries regarding components ordering and order status.
  • Answer calls from the components phone queue and chats from the Online Parts Store.
  • Maintain an abandonment call rate KPI of 3% or less.
  • Maintain a shared inbox to monitor incoming orders and revisions and track pending requests. Acknowledge receipt of customer PO through email.
  • Enter and maintain detailed sales orders into Epicor including correct PNC s, discounts, special sales programs, addresses, order type, quantity, etc. This includes following up with customers regarding incomplete information or discrepancies on their POs.
  • Prioritize expedited shipping orders for entry into Epicor and notify shipping for processing.
  • Provide sales order reports, copies of invoices, and acknowledgements as requested.
  • Open customer accounts in Epicor and utilize Avalara to setup customer s tax exemptions.
  • Work with the CC department to establish and maintain customer accounts, including contact information, payment terms, resolve credit holds, etc.
  • Review component backorders to expedite parts for customers and maintain an up-to-date workbench.
  • Review component orders on user hold for current validity.
  • Uphold established service level agreements.
  • Perform other office duties as assigned by management.

Requirements:

  • High School Diploma/GED required, college degree a plus.
  • Ability to work autonomously with little supervision.
  • Ability to collaborate with internal departments positively and proactively.
  • Excellent active listening, verbal, and written skills.
  • Ability to shift priorities in a fast-paced environment.
  • Proficiency in MS Office
  • Bilingual a plus
